Pretty Shamrock Profile

Pretty Shamrock is a 6 year old chestnut filly. Pretty Shamrock is trained by Donna Grisedale, at Coffs Harbour and owned by J L Jarvis & Mrs K M Jarvis.

Pretty Shamrock’s last race event was at 08/05/2026 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Pretty Shamrock Racing Form

Career form is 3 wins, 2 seconds, 1 thirds from 29 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$72,400.

With a 10% Win Percentage and 21% Place Percentage. Pretty Shamrock's last race event was at Coffs Harbour.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-3-8-9-0.
